Team Form

Team form is a key indicator of a team’s current performance level. By examining a team’s recent results, goals scored, and goals conceded, analysts can assess whether a team is in good shape or struggling. In addition, possession statistics, shots on target, and expected goals (xG) can provide valuable insights into a team’s attacking prowess and defensive solidity.

Key Features of Team Form and Statistics

When analyzing team form and statistics, certain key features can help football enthusiasts make more accurate predictions and betting decisions. Let’s explore some of these features:

  • Performance Statistics: Goals scored, goals conceded, possession, shots on target
  • FIFA Rankings: Official rankings of national teams based on performance
  • Expected Goals (xG): A metric that measures the quality of scoring opportunities
  • Player Statistics: Individual performance metrics such as goals, assists, and yellow cards
